Northwest Guilford came out on top against Southwest Guilford on Wednesday thanks in part to the team's impressive five-run third inning. The Vikings sure made it a nail-biter, but they managed to escape with a 7-6 win over the Cowboys. Winning may never get old, but the Vikings sure are getting used to it with their fifth in a row.
Northwest Guilford's victory was their sixth straight at home, which pushed their record up to 15-9. Those home wins came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 13.8 runs over those games. As for Southwest Guilford, their defeat dropped their record down to 13-10.
Northwest Guilford has already played their next game, a 9-2 loss against Northern Guilford on the 2nd. As for Southwest Guilford, they will challenge West Forsyth at 6:30 p.m. on Tuesday. The Titans' pitching crew has only allowed 1.3 runs per game this season, so the Cowboys' hitters will have their work cut out for them.
